The Ins And Outs Of Urethane Rollers
Urethane rollers are a staple in many industries, including food processing, steel industry, machine maintenance, and packaging. Their ability to perform impressively even in high-stress applications is one of the reasons they are popular. Moreover, urethane rollers don't damage or mar products, are water and chemical resistant, and come with astounding levels of abrasion resistance. 3 Types Of Steel Fabrication Processes You Should Know
Steel is a material that has been used for centuries, and it's not going anywhere any time soon. Steel fabrication is a process that involves the shaping or cutting of steel to make new products. It can be used for construction projects, transportation systems, and other systems where heavy steel components are needed for building structures or vehicles.
